Tuesday: 37,125 new infections in Austria

From yesterday to today, 40 new deaths related to Covid-19 were registered in Austria. It’s been ten days since largely all Corona protections fell in Austria. Since then, the number of cases has been rising rapidly. Yesterday, for example, 34,220 cases were recorded, the highest Monday figure since the pandemic began more than two years ago. The days before, unprecedented highs were recorded with almost 50,000 new cases on three consecutive days. From Monday to Tuesday, 37,125 new infections were registered in Austria. “Alles gurgelt” – what’s next?

On Monday, Vienna-based Lifebrain, a central laboratory, notified 1,200 employees to resign. The company announced in a statement. The company is analyzing samples as part of Vienna’s Corona PCR testing program “Everything Gargles,” which is paid for by the federal government with taxpayers’ money. The expert report warns of new Corona wave in autumn

The expert commission on compulsory vaccination assumes that a new and possibly massive corona wave can “very probably” be expected in autumn. Compulsory vaccination in Austria will be suspended If one is not adequately prepared for this, there could again be drastic Corona measures up to and including lockdowns. However, an immediate vaccination obligation is “not necessary” or “not appropriate. “A postponement would have the advantage that the measure could no longer be necessary. 34,220 new infections in Austria

Fourteen deaths related to Covid-19 were registered in Austria from yesterday to today. Last Saturday, March 5, Corona measures were lifted mainly in Austria. These opening steps act as an “infection accelerator”; within a week, new cases increased by nearly 30 percent within 24 hours. Last week, the number of new infections scratched the 50,000 mark three times – absolute highs in the pandemic so far. COVID 19 infections explode: 7,300 new Corona cases in Vienna

Many Viennese had positive test results at the weekend. Almost 7,300 new cases were registered on Sunday. Three people died. There are over 38,000 new infections throughout Austria. Since the pandemic’s beginning, 648,619 positive tests have already been confirmed in Vienna. Five hundred fifty-five thousand six hundred eighty-six people have already recovered. So far, there have been 3,130 deaths connected to a Corona infection. Most recently, three Viennese died from the insidious virus. Over 38,000 new infections in Austria

From yesterday to today, 38,060 new infections related to Covid-19 were registered in Austria. 38,060 Corona infections were reported in Austria by the health and interior ministries on Sunday, a week after the “opening,” with most measures essentially removed except in Vienna. In addition, active 384,363 cases were reported, 11,049 more than the day before. So far, there have been 3,153,927 positive test results in Austria. Saturday: Over 44,000 new infections in Austria

From yesterday to today, 17 new deaths linked to Covid-19 were registered in Austria. 44,465 Corona infections were reported in Austria on Saturday, a week after the “opening day,” with most measures largely gone except in Vienna. With this record value for this day of the week, the seven-day average thus increased to 39,510, the seven-day incidence to 3,079.9 cases per 100,000 inhabitants, and is therefore again above 3,000. Friday: Almost 50,000 new infections in Austria

From yesterday to today, 27 new deaths related to Covid-19 were registered in Austria. Corona numbers are climbing to unprecedented highs: almost 50,000 new infections were registered from Wednesday to Thursday – the day before, it was nearly 48,000. The traffic light commission reacts by again putting all federal states at the highest risk. Also, the reintroduction of appropriate protective measures is demanded without making concrete proposals.
